The Relative Strength Index (RSI) is one of the most popular and widely used momentum oscillators. It was originally developed by the famed mechanical engineer turned technical analyst, J. Welles Wilder. The RSI measures both the speed and rate of change in price movements within the market. The Relative Strength Index (RSI), developed by J. Welles Wilder, is a momentum oscillator that measures the speed and change of price movements. The RSI oscillates between zero and 100. Traditionally the RSI is considered overbought when above 70 and oversold when below 30. Signals can be generated by looking for divergences and failure swings.

Its fuel cell system solution is designed to replace lead-acid batteries in electric material ...Mar 12, 2023 · Use RSI divergence: RSI divergence occurs when the stock price is moving in one direction, while the RSI is moving in the opposite direction. For example, if the stock is making higher highs, but the RSI is making lower highs, it may indicate a bearish divergence, suggesting that the stock price may decline.
